Level 1: Core Concepts Check (Aiming for a Pass - 'S')

  1. Define: What is an ionic bond?

  2. Define: What is a covalent bond?

  3. Identify: What type of bonding occurs between a metal and a non-metal?

  4. Identify: What type of bonding occurs between two non-metal atoms?

  5. Recall: Why do atoms form chemical bonds?

  6. Define: What is a cation?

  7. Define: What is an anion?

  8. List: Give one property of a typical ionic compound.

  9. List: Give one property of a typical covalent compound.

Level 2: Connecting the Dots (Aiming for a Credit - 'C')

  1. Explain: Describe how a sodium atom (Na) and a chlorine atom (Cl) form an ionic bond in NaCl, mentioning the transfer of electrons and the formation of ions.

  2. Draw: Draw a dot-and-cross diagram to show the sharing of electrons in a molecule of hydrogen chloride (HCl). (Atomic numbers: H=1, Cl=17).

  3. Explain: Why do ionic substances like salt only conduct electricity when they are molten or dissolved, but not when they are solid?

  4. Compare: Explain why a covalent substance like methane (CH₄) has a much lower melting point than an ionic substance like sodium chloride (NaCl).

  5. Discuss: What are intermolecular forces, and how do they explain why water is a liquid at room temperature?

Level 3: Exam Challenge (Aiming for a Distinction - 'A'/'B')

  1. Analysis: You are given two unknown white crystalline solids, Substance X and Substance Y. You conduct two tests:
    Melting Point: Substance X melts at 801°C. Substance Y melts at 115°C.
    Conductivity: A solution of Substance X in water conducts electricity. A solution of Substance Y in water does not. (a) Based on the evidence, what type of bonding is present in Substance X? (b) What type of bonding is present in Substance Y? (c) Explain in detail how the bonding in Substance X accounts for BOTH its high melting point and its electrical conductivity in solution.
